If you're a practitioner and need support around the Barnsley thresholds for intervention guidance, we can help you at one of our early help surgeries. We can also help if you feel there's little or no progress being made with a family receiving early help.

At the surgery you'll be able to discuss your concerns and get advice on the best way forward to meet the family's needs.

If you're concerned a child's at risk of serious harm you should make a children's social care referral immediately.

What the surgery can support you with

The surgery can support you with:

  • discussions and referrals to other services including social care, targeted early help support, health services and education
  • effective joint working
  • the sharing of clear and knowledge-based guidance to enable better outcomes for families
  • the provision of the right support to families to enable the best outcomes for children, such as stepping up to social care or stepping down to early help
